Florida's Tourism Triumph: Rising from Hurricane Milton's Ashes to Reclaim Sunshine Glory

Florida Bounces Back: Tourism Revival Sparks Hope After Hurricane Milton's Devastation

In a remarkable display of resilience, Florida's tourism industry is staging a dramatic comeback following the destructive path of Hurricane Milton. The Sunshine State, known for its pristine beaches and world-class attractions, is once again opening its arms to visitors, signaling a new chapter in its recovery efforts.

Rapid Recovery Efforts Pave the Way for Tourism Resurgence

Just weeks after Hurricane Milton wreaked havoc on Florida's coastline, the state's tourism board, VISIT FLORIDA, has launched an aggressive campaign to attract visitors back to its shores. The swift action underscores the critical role tourism plays in Florida's economy, contributing over $100 billion annually and supporting more than 1.7 million jobs.

Dana Young, President and CEO of VISIT FLORIDA, expressed optimism about the state's recovery:

"Florida has always been resilient, and our response to Hurricane Milton is no exception. We're not just rebuilding; we're reimagining the Florida experience for our visitors."

Strategic Marketing Campaigns Highlight Florida's Diverse Attractions

VISIT FLORIDA's multi-faceted approach includes:

  1. Digital advertising across major platforms
  2. Partnerships with influential travel bloggers and social media personalities
  3. Targeted campaigns showcasing lesser-known Florida destinations

The organization is emphasizing Florida's diverse offerings beyond its famous beaches, including:

  • Thriving culinary scenes in cities like Miami and Orlando
  • Eco-tourism opportunities in the Everglades
  • Cultural attractions such as St. Augustine's historic district

Economic Impact and Job Creation

The resumption of tourism promotion is expected to have far-reaching economic benefits:

  • Job Recovery: Thousands of hospitality workers affected by the hurricane are returning to work
  • Small Business Boost: Local businesses, from seafood restaurants to souvenir shops, are seeing an uptick in customer traffic
  • Infrastructure Investment: Renewed tourism interest is driving faster reconstruction of damaged areas

Challenges and Opportunities in Post-Hurricane Landscape

While the tourism revival brings hope, challenges remain:

  • Some coastal areas are still undergoing repairs
  • Environmental concerns linger, with efforts to restore damaged ecosystems ongoing
  • The need to balance rapid tourism growth with sustainable practices is more crucial than ever

However, these challenges have also presented opportunities for innovation in Florida's tourism sector:

  • Sustainable Tourism Initiatives: New eco-friendly resorts and attractions are emerging
  • Technology Integration: Enhanced digital experiences for visitors, including virtual tours and augmented reality apps
  • Community-Based Tourism: Programs that allow visitors to contribute to local recovery efforts while enjoying their stay

Looking Ahead: The Future of Florida Tourism

As Florida continues its journey to full recovery, the tourism industry's resilience serves as a beacon of hope. With strategic marketing, community involvement, and a commitment to sustainability, the Sunshine State is not just recovering—it's reinventing itself as a premier destination for the modern traveler.

VISIT FLORIDA's Dana Young summed up the sentiment:

"We're not just inviting visitors back; we're showcasing a Florida that's stronger, more vibrant, and more welcoming than ever before."
